Solve the equation 3(2x + 2) = 3x − 15. x = −7 x equals negative seventeen thirds x = 3 x = 7

Answer:

x = -7

Explanation:

3(2x + 2) = 3x − 15

Divide each side by 3

3/3(2x + 2) = 3x/3 − 15/3

2x+2 = x-5

Subtract x from each side

2x+2-x = x-5-x

x+2 = -5

Subtract 2 from each side

x+2-2 = -5-2

x = -7
